Depending on the type of service, the role of the officiant may vary. Traditional religious funerals or memorial services are usually performed by a religious leader who is familiar with your religious customs to perform the service, according to tradition.
The traditional responsibility of an officiant is to preside over the funeral | memorial service. However, during a virtual funeral | memorial service, the procedure may differ slightly, and some procedures may be omitted
Organizing the order of the service presentation, according to traditation
Lead the procession in prayers, hymns, or other readings
Delivering a eulogy
Inviting attendees to attend the interment or entombment at a cemetery
Inviting attendees to attend the scattering of cremated remains
Inviting attendees to attend the re-past reception
